    Angelina Russo will speak to her research, which focuses on the connections between cultural communication and media from a design perspective. Angelina is currently the Director of Higher Degrees Research in the School of Media and Communication at RMIT University, Melbourne. She has spent the past six years leading two major Australian Research Council projects in conjunction with 10 national and international cultural organisations. This research investigated digital content creation and multi-platform distribution and the impact of social media on learning and communication. Angelina is a former Australian Research Council Post Doctoral Fellow (2007-2010) and Queensland Premiere’s Smithsonian Fellow (2005). She is a co-founder and Director of Museum 3, a not-for-profit organisation established to explore the future of cultural organisations.
